Wrong Date object creation under emulating document mode.

By design Issue #1270258


Dec 23, 2014
This issue is public.
Steps to reproduce


Repro Steps:

  1. Open any website under Internet Explorer 10 or above on Windows 7 or higher.
  2. Open Developer console with F12.
  3. Leave browser mode by default, but change document mode to any emulating mode, for example Internet Explorer 7 Standards.
  4. Set windows timezone to (UTC+03:00) Volgograd, Moscow, Saint-Petersburg (TRZ 2).
  5. In Console Tab enter "new Date(2014,0,1)".
  6. Get “Tue Dec 31 23:00:00 UTC+0300 2013” against expected “Wed Jan 1 00:00:00 UTC+0400 2014”

Expected Results:

Dates must be equal in all browsers and documents modes.

Actual Results:

    Changed Status to "By design"

      Changed Assigned To to “Tony S.”

      Changed Assigned To to “Gaurav S.”

      Changed Assigned To from “Gaurav S.” to “IE F.”

      Changed Status to “By design”

